Top⁣ 10 Cost-Effective VR Solutions for Schools

Each VR solution listed ‌below is selected based ​on ‍affordability, educational⁣ value, ease of use,⁢ and classroom compatibility.

1. Google Expeditions ‌(Now ‍Google Arts & Culture Expeditions)

  • Platform: Android, iOS
  • Price: Free app; compatible with low-cost ​headsets like Google Cardboard
  • Overview: Offers 360° tours of museums, historical sites, and global landmarks.⁢ Ideal for virtual field trips.
  • Why It’s ⁣Cost-Effective: ‍ Works with any smartphone and budget-friendly headsets, making VR ‍access possible for most classrooms.

2.⁣ Merge EDU

  • Platform: Merge‍ Cube & Merge AR/VR Headset
  • Price: ⁣ Entry-level kits start under $60 per student
  • Overview: ⁣Combines tactile learning via ⁤the Merge Cube with interactive VR and AR content,ideal⁣ for ​STEM topics.
  • Why It’s Cost-effective: Reusable⁣ hardware ​and a vast collection of educational resources and apps.

3. Oculus Quest 2 (Meta Quest 2) with ClassVR

  • Platform: Standalone VR headset
  • Price: Starts at $299 ‌per⁤ device; ClassVR licenses vary
  • Overview: The all-in-one headset can be⁣ loaded with educational ‍VR experiences through⁢ platforms like ClassVR,⁤ Engage,⁤ and more.
  • Why It’s Cost-Effective: no computer required; ‍robust ecosystem ensures cross-curricular use.

4.​ Veative VR learn

  • Platform: Web-based and VR headset compatible
  • Price: Subscription⁣ models as low as ​$20 per student annually
  • Overview: Offers a growing library of interactive⁤ STEM modules, quizzes, and analytics for‍ teachers.
  • Why it’s Cost-Effective: Flexible pricing and compatibility with low-cost headsets.

5. google Cardboard VR

  • Platform: Android, iOS
  • Price: ⁢Viewer kits as⁤ low as $10 per unit
  • Overview: The simplest, most affordable ⁢VR headset for classrooms; supports thousands of ​VR apps.
  • Why It’s Cost-Effective: ⁢ Uses existing smartphones, easy to distribute and maintain.

6. zSpace Laptops

  • Platform: Specialized‌ AR/VR laptops
  • Price: $2000+ per system (best for STEM/Maker labs, frequently ⁣enough available through educational grants)
  • Overview: Offers high-fidelity ​VR and AR experiences with stylus-based interaction, ideal for hands-on subjects.
  • Why It’s Cost-Effective: Multiple students can use each ⁤system ‍throughout the ‍day; robust‍ for specialized classes.

7.Oculus Go (used/refurbished)

  • Platform: Standalone VR headset
  • price: Frequently enough available used for $99 or less
  • Overview: ⁣ While discontinued, these affordable headsets are widely available secondhand and support many educational apps.
  • Why It’s Cost-effective: Simple⁣ and ‌standalone; ideal for introductory VR experiences.

8. CoSpaces ⁢Edu

  • Platform: Web-based,⁤ Android, iOS
  • Price: Free version⁤ available; premium ⁢plans start at $4/user/year
  • Overview: Enables teachers and ⁣students to design, code, and explore their own VR worlds, promoting creativity and digital literacy.
  • Why It’s Cost-Effective: Flexible for any device, with affordable licensing and cross-curricular⁤ applications.

9. Nearpod⁣ VR

  • Platform: Web-based, supports⁤ all major devices
  • Price: Free for core features;​ advanced VR content included in paid plans which start at ⁣$120/year​ per classroom
  • Overview: Provides lessons​ with integrated VR field trips and formative assessments.
  • why It’s Cost-Effective: ‌Teachers ‍can access a‍ large content library ⁣and use existing devices or simple viewers.

10. Revelation ⁢Education ⁣VR

  • Platform: Web-based ‍and VR headsets
  • Price: Customized​ school and district licenses
  • Overview: Provides high-quality, curriculum-aligned VR content for K-12, including science, geography, and social studies.
  • Why It’s ​Cost-Effective: Designed with large ​groups​ in mind, flexible for both ⁤VR and non-VR devices to maximize usage.

Practical Tips‍ for Successfully Integrating VR into⁤ the‍ Classroom

  • Start Small: Begin with a set of ⁣basic VR viewers and explore free apps with existing tablets or smartphones.
  • Seek Grants and Partnerships: Many edtech companies and local organizations support⁢ VR adoption in schools.
  • Prioritize Teacher Training: Ensure educators are agreeable⁢ using VR equipment and understand its pedagogical⁢ value.
  • Promote Safe use: Limit ⁢individual ‌VR sessions to ​15-20 minutes, especially with younger students.
  • Encourage Student-Led Exploration: Let students create their own content or lead VR presentations, fostering engagement and digital ⁢literacy.

How to Choose the Right Cost-Effective VR‌ Solution for⁢ Your School

  1. Assess Your⁣ Current ⁣Technology: Choose solutions ‍compatible with existing school devices to maximize value.
  2. Identify Curriculum Needs: ⁤ Align​ VR tools with learning objectives and subject areas.
  3. Consider Scalability: Opt for solutions that can expand as your program grows.
  4. Balance Interactivity & Simplicity: ‍Ensure tools are user-friendly for both teachers and students.
  5. Look for Ongoing Support: ‍prioritize vendors offering training, resources, and customer ⁤support.
